EssilorLuxottica Société anonyme has had a weak share price so far this year, yet the valuation checks send mixed messages, with the Discounted Cash Flow (DCF) intrinsic value estimate pointing to upside while traditional earnings multiples lean in the opposite direction.
The issue now is whether the gap between the intrinsic value estimate and the earnings multiple view offers a sensible margin of safety at the current EssilorLuxottica Société anonyme share price.
The Discounted Cash Flow (DCF) method estimates what EssilorLuxottica Société anonyme could be worth based on the cash it is expected to generate for shareholders. The model uses a 2 Stage Free Cash Flow to Equity approach that starts from the latest twelve month free cash flow of about €3.7b and then assumes that cash flows continue to grow rather than shrink. This profile fits a mature business with sizeable ongoing investment needs but still meaningful cash generation.
On these projections, the intrinsic value comes out at around €287.77 per share. Compared with the current EssilorLuxottica Société anonyme share price, that implies the stock trades at a 43.5% discount to the DCF estimate and screens as undervalued on this cash flow view.
On the DCF numbers alone, EssilorLuxottica Société anonyme appears undervalued relative to the cash flows analysts expect it to produce.

The P/E ratio suits EssilorLuxottica Société anonyme because earnings are a key lens for how the market prices a mature, profitable business. At the moment the stock trades on a P/E of about 30.0x, which is higher than the Medical Equipment industry average of roughly 24.7x and also below the peer group average of about 38.2x. This indicates the market is paying more for each euro of EssilorLuxottica Société anonyme earnings than for the sector as a whole, although not at the very top end of peer valuations.
A more tailored benchmark that factors in EssilorLuxottica Société anonyme scale, margins and risk profile points to a Fair P/E Ratio of about 24.4x. That is meaningfully below the current 30.0x level. The gap suggests the stock carries a valuation premium that is not fully supported by this fair value framework, even after allowing for its business profile within the medical equipment space.
On the P/E yardstick, EssilorLuxottica Société anonyme currently screens as overvalued relative to what this model would flag as a fair earnings multiple.

For EssilorLuxottica Société anonyme, the Discounted Cash Flow (DCF) intrinsic value points to a sizeable discount, while the P/E multiple suggests the stock is overvalued relative to its earnings peers. That split reflects a cash flow story that looks stronger than what current sentiment and sector comparisons imply. The broader checks sit in the middle, so neither signal fully wins the argument. The key question from here is whether EssilorLuxottica Société anonyme can deliver the cash flows implied in the intrinsic value estimate without eroding margins or taking on meaningfully higher funding needs.
